The Velocity of Stablecoins as a Leading Indicator

In 2026, Total Value Locked (TVL) has become a vanity metric. Instead, professional analysts monitor the Velocity of Stablecoins across networks like Base, Solana, and Arbitrum.

  • Economic Activity vs. Stagnation: A high velocity-to-TVL ratio indicates that capital is being actively deployed in fee-generating protocols (DEXs, lending markets) rather than sitting idle in incentive-farmed pools.
  • On-chain Settlement: Stablecoin transaction volume has surged, doubling from $22.8 trillion in 2024 to nearly $48 trillion in 2025, signaling that on-chain rails are now competing directly with traditional banking systems for cross-border payments.

3. RWA: The Componibility of Real-World Assets

Real-World Asset (RWA) tokenization has transitioned from experimental pilots to a $35 billion on-chain sector. In 2026, the focus has shifted from simple tokenization (putting an asset on a chain) to Componibility (making that asset productive across DeFi).

The Institutional Bridge

Major financial firms are now using protocols like Ondo Finance as ‘Shadow Banks’, leveraging tokenized Treasuries and private credit as collateral for complex on-chain strategies. This institutional adoption is particularly evident in high-value niche markets.

  • Luxury Real Estate: Platforms like WLFI and Securitize are transforming how generational wealth is managed, allowing for fractional ownership and instant T+0 settlement of luxury properties.
  • Yield Efficiency: Unlike the inflationary rewards of early DeFi, RWA yields are backed by real-world cash flows, providing a “risk-free rate” on-chain that serves as the foundation for decentralized portfolios.

The Restaking Primitive and Shared Security

Platforms like EigenLayer have fundamentally changed the cost of launching new decentralized services. By allowing Ethereum stakers to “restake” their assets to secure other networks (AVS), we are seeing a massive increase in capital efficiency. This narrative is doubling Ethereum yields in 2026, making ETH not just a store of value, but the foundational security layer for the entire modular stack.

The Rise of AppChains and Layer 3s

We have transitioned into a world where every high-traffic application—from gaming to social media—runs on its own Application-Specific Blockchain (AppChain). This reduces congestion on the main settlement layers. However, this shift creates “Liquidity Fragmentation,” a problem being solved by cross-chain interoperability layers that act as the “connective tissue” of the ecosystem.

7. Professional Analysis Toolkit: Verifying Potential

To avoid the “retail traps” of previous years, the professional analyst in 2026 must master two primary frameworks:

  1. Value Capture Ratio (VCR): We measure how much of the protocol’s generated fees actually flow back to token holders versus being used for subsidized emissions.
  2. Unique Active Developers (UAD): Using platforms like Token Terminal, we track the migration of developers. If a network like the SVM (Solana Virtual Machine) or Move-based chains see a 20% MoM increase in active builders, it is a definitive leading indicator of future price appreciation.

3. Why is FDV (Fully Diluted Valuation) more important than Market Cap? Market Cap only shows the value of circulating tokens. FDV shows the value of all tokens. If a project has a low Market Cap but a massive FDV, future token unlocks will likely crash the price as supply floods the market.
